Victoria E. Fuller

Ms. Fuller joined Higgs Fletcher & Mack in 2007. Her practice has focused on complex civil litigation and appellate law. She has handled cases from a wide range of practice areas, including business disputes, class actions, personal injury, and criminal matters. Ms. Fuller has argued before the California Court of Appeal, and she has tried cases before juries and administrative law judges.

Ms. Fuller serves as a trustee of the Law Library Justice Foundation Board. She has also provided pro bono legal services to Casa Cornelia Law Center, successfully representing a political asylum applicant in both trial and appellate proceedings.

A San Diego native, Ms. Fuller studied Spanish Literature at the University of California, San Diego. She received her Juris Doctor from the University of San Diego, cum laude, and was admitted to the Order of the Coif.
